Git commits in Moodle 3.10.x by Huong Nguyen

commit 625703c1762bec15abe5070d2705a7f3cd964581
Author: Huong Nguyen <huongn@moodle.com>
Date:   Mon, 05 Jul 2021 18:25:09 +0800
Tag:    v3.10.5

MDL-71922 file: Enhance endless recursion requests protection

commit a9ad30810fc13dbe7588a2358efe4cc4f5e82c2c
Author: Huong Nguyen <huongn@moodle.com>
Date:   Tue, 01 Jun 2021 09:51:40 +0800
Tag:    v3.10.5

MDL-55243 files: Make is_valid_image support SVG files

commit bbe22a4f2f21a93871d6bc40e25fca25b25c940f
Author: Huong Nguyen <huongn@moodle.com>
Date:   Fri, 28 May 2021 16:03:41 +0800
Tag:    v3.10.5

MDL-71737 portfolio: Make is_valid_image become internal function

commit 8a125028fb4fbdaa7fe68737774aa82fe46e5898
Author: Huong Nguyen <huongn@moodle.com>
Date:   Fri, 28 May 2021 09:55:43 +0800
Tag:    v3.10.5

MDL-71741 portfolio: Reset header information between requests

commit db1a7003e6a0c099af79e50aa430a8a83f63dae8
Author: Huong Nguyen <huongn@moodle.com>
Date:   Fri, 28 May 2021 09:52:05 +0800
Tag:    v3.10.5

MDL-71741 portfolio: Use the correct configurations

commit 897ebd28dff0efe1b55d4c73e66ce1d2e904ebea
Author: Huong Nguyen <huongn@moodle.com>
Date:   Thu, 27 May 2021 16:29:07 +0800
Tag:    v3.10.5

MDL-71145 qtype_ddmarker: Fix Behat failure

commit 03aa22e05c6284afa3afd9c281804deb564b4f76
Author: Huong Nguyen <huongn@moodle.com>
Date:   Tue, 11 May 2021 16:12:58 +0800
Tag:    v3.10.5

MDL-71126 Quiz: Manual grading page size preference can get stuck at 0

commit 62b4ebab514b2443568c08877a43a2c54595bcab
Author: Huong Nguyen <huongn@moodle.com>
Date:   Thu, 22 Apr 2021 12:01:09 +0800
Tag:    v3.10.4

MDL-70720 Quiz: Improve capability checks when fetching users' best grades

commit 47e69488470e5a9845e73089290853b94936b8cd
Author: Huong Nguyen <huongn@moodle.com>
Date:   Mon, 12 Apr 2021 16:59:00 +0800
Tag:    v3.10.5

MDL-71145 qtype_ddmarker: Incorrect marker positions in responsive mode